Bensenville annexes property at 4 N 310 Church Road at owner request

The board unanimously approved a simple annexation for property commonly known as 4 N 310 Church Road after staff said the owners requested annexation and the lot is surrounded on three sides by village limits.

The Village of Bensenville adopted an ordinance Feb. 24 to annex certain territory commonly known as 4 N 310 Church Road after the property owners requested annexation. Staff told the board the property contains an existing house, the owners are current water customers and no subdivision is required; the parcel is surrounded on three sides by village limits, making this a straightforward annexation.

The board clarified that the annexation was at the residents' request rather than a forced action, and then approved the ordinance by unanimous roll call. Staff said approval allows the village manager and community and economic development director to finalize steps necessary to complete the transaction.
